Message type: E = Error
Message class: VW - Shipment Processing Output
Message number: 354
Message text: For transportation chain, also specify "Data and Options" for process 2
You specified that a transportation chain should be created.
This means that the selected deliveries are processed in several
processes, for example, main leg shipments in the first process,
preliminary leg shipments in the second process, and subsequent leg
shipments in the third process.
You can have a maximum of five processes. A transportation chain
requires at least two processes.
The system issues an error message and will not allow you to continue with this transaction until the error is resolved.
This means that, when using a transportation chain, you must specify at
least which data and options are required for the second process for
the second and any additional processes.

SAP messages fall into 3 different categories: Error messages
(message type = E), Warnings (W) or Informational (I) messages.
An error message will prevent you from continuing your work - it is a hard stop and you need to fix the error before you can proceed. A warning message will stop your work, however, you can then bypass the warning by pressing the Enter key on your keyboard. That said, it is still good practice to investigate the cause of the warning message and address it. An information message will not stop your work and is truly just for informational purposes.
